Setting strict timers helps prevent post-activity flares by stopping activity before symptoms build, rather than after they appear. Timing rest breaks by the clock instead of by how you feel keeps exertion within a stable range, which reduces the delayed crash that often follows pushing to the point of fatigue. Practical steps include choosing a short activity window, setting an audible alarm, stopping mid-task when it sounds, and resting for a set period before resuming. Living with chronic pain means walking a fine line between activity and rest. Overdo it, and you may trigger a flare—hours or days of intensified discomfort that can derail your routine. One proven strategy is chronic pain pacing, and in particular the 15 minute activity rule. By using a strict timer, you can balance movement and rest, reduce flares, and build confidence in your day-to-day life.

At its core, the 15 minute activity rule says:
“Perform any one task or movement for no more than 15 minutes, then switch to rest or a different low-energy activity.”
Why 15 minutes?
• It’s short enough to stop before pain spikes.
• It’s long enough to accomplish meaningful progress.
• It’s simple to remember and apply to almost any activity.

| Time | Activity | Notes |
|---|---|---|
| 8:00 – 8:15 | Prepare breakfast | Sit when possible |
| 8:15 – 8:20 | Rest (deep breathing) | Use a timer |
| 8:20 – 8:35 | Fold laundry | Split large piles |
| 8:35 – 8:40 | Rest (leg elevation) | |
| ... | ... | ... |
| 11:00 – 11:15 | Short walk outside | Use a cane or poles if needed |
| 11:15 – 11:20 | Rest (hydration break) | Sip water slowly |
Tip: Keep notes in a small notebook or an app. Seeing progress can motivate you.

“I forget to stop.”
• Place your timer where you can see it.
• Use apps with vibration alerts.
“Rest feels boring.”
• Learn new 5-minute practices: guided breathing, gentle yoga poses, listening to calming music.
“I feel guilty for resting.”
• Rest is part of healing, not laziness.
• Remind yourself: breaks build long-term strength.
